2004 International Symposium on Parallel Architectures, Algorithms and Networks (ISPAN'04)
Research of Capability of Existing Network for Broadband Applications; Simulation with x-DSL Technology on Indonesian Condition
Hong Kong, SAR, China
May 10-May 12
ISBN: 0-7695-2135-5
Ahmad Arif Rahman, CCNA, MCP
This paper explain about research activities to know how much insulation resistance have influence to data comm. via xDSL system. In Indonesia, it's too long time ago that insulation resistance is the only one important electrical parameter of copper cable/network. Before 2000 year era to know how the cable is good or bad depend on the value of insulation resistance. There are no other measurement tester for the cable condition, just only insulation tester. Operational people said that if the insulation resistance is more than 1,000 MΩ for the existing cable, the cable is good. If less than 1,000 MΩ, the cable is bad. There are no limitation of insulation resistance value for POTS and data comm. After 2000 year era, come several questions for electrical parameter for data transmission based on modem system, especially x-DSL system, such as:
a. Is the insulation resistance is one of important parameter for x-DSL system?
b. What is the limitation of insulation resistance value for x-DSL system?
c. What is the real electrical parameter that have most influence for x-DSL system?
Looking all above questions, we have idea to do some research to analyze the insulation resistance parameter for x-DSL performance and data transmission.
